Handover — Support Outsourcing. From D. Penhale to L. Marsh. Quick rundown for finance: we're moving tier-one support for the Ashgrove product family to an external partner based in Corvane. Contract drafted, not signed — pricing is per-ticket with a volume floor. Internal team of nine redeploys or exits; severance provision already modelled. Watch the transition-month double-running costs, they bite. Everything else is in the deal folder. The confidential commercial terms follow immediately below.

board note of tagug-hahag: Praionax Logistics is in early talks to buy Julaxek Group for about $36.3 million. The Julmir launch date is March 1, and nothing goes to the press before then.

Subject: Q3 Cash-Flow Forecast

Team,

Attached is the Q3 cash-flow forecast for Branwick Systems. Inflows are tracking slightly above plan, driven by early renewals on the Corvass platform. Outflows rise in August due to the Elderton warehouse fit-out, then flatten. Net position stays positive throughout, with the low point in week nine. Please review the assumptions tab, particularly the collection timing for the Marveth contract, and flag concerns by Friday. For context, there is one sensitive item you should be aware of:

management briefing: The western region missed its Zorix quota by 40.6 percent last quarter. Queniusix Freight plans to lower the Wenok list price by 59.5 percent in November. The pricing group signed off on a budget of $306.2 million for Project Belath. The renewal with Novaelek Systems closes at $136.4 million a year, 47.3 percent below the last contract.

Step 6: Expand-contract migration on LedgerHive (Osprey Payments). Apply additive columns first; deploy code reading both shapes; backfill in batches under 5k rows; then drop old columns in a later release. Never combine expand and contract in one deploy. Monitor replication lag throughout. The migration runner must be invoked with the following configuration values.

deployment values, bawip-fajep:
[joreth]
team = jorael
access_code = ac_0cd055
host = joreth.braskforge.local
port = 8000
owner = giliel.istax
peer = belix.sivrelsys.local